‘YOURS’ IS CONAN GRAY’S NEW SONG. ‘Superache,’ his next album, will be released next month.

Conan Gray is giving us the latest taste of what to expect with the release of new single ‘Yours’ ahead of the release of his second LP ‘Superache’ on June 24th.
The song comes after the release of the singles “Telepath,” “Jigsaw,” and “Memories.”
‘Superache’ comes after the release of Kid Krow’s debut album in 2020. “Conan Gray is a model modern musician: honest, adaptable, and unafraid to accept pop music,” we noted in our assessment of the album. ‘Kid Krow,’ their debut album, is full of catchy choruses, massive harmonies, and lyrics straight out of a high school drama.”

Conan had stated in an interview with Business Insider last month that Superache includes “a lot of super-high and super-low moments” throughout.
GQ labeled the musician the “new prince of melancholy songs” in February, with the artist revealing to the outlet that he feels “everything really passionately” at the time.
